Ingredients

The following ingredients have 4 Servings
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 10-12 ounces bulk pork breakfast sausage
  • 1 tablespoon bacon fat (or other fat)
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 yellow onion, diced
  • 1 medium zucchini, diced
  • 4 ounces of button mushrooms, sliced
  • 2 tablespoons dried parsley
  • 2 tablespoons dried basil
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• salt and pepper, to taste

Instruction

  •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
  • Place a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add fat along with 2 garlic cloves and diced onion.
  • Once the onions begins to become translucent, add diced zucchini and cover to help steam the zucchini.
  • After about 3-4 minutes, add the mushrooms on top and cover again for about 4-5 more minutes.
  • Once vegetables have softened, add in parsley, basil, garlic powder and salt and pepper. Mix well then remove from heat to cool.
  • Once vegetables are cool, add ground beef, breakfast sausage, and cooled vegetables to a large bowl and get dirty with your hands. Mix well to combine, trying not to squish the zucchini too much.
  • Line a large loaf pan with parchment paper and place the meat mixture into the dish. Press firmly to make sure it all sticks together and to keep it from falling apart.
  • Place in oven and bake for 40-45 minutes until meat presses back at you when you poke it.
  • Let sit for 10 minutes after baking.
